The Challenge of High-Temperature Polymers and Flame Retardancy
Many engineering plastics, such as polyamides (PA), polyesters (PET, PBT), and certain thermosets, are processed at temperatures exceeding 250°C, often reaching over 300°C. Traditional flame retardants can degrade or volatilize at these temperatures, compromising their effectiveness and potentially releasing harmful substances. Aluminum Diethylphosphinate, with its exceptional thermal stability, remains intact and functional under these conditions.
